Transaction 9894d289641323b9b1102b5962b415f3c81d9903bd54a0d4142a4c941d027045
2 Input
2 Outputs
- 9894d289641323b9b1102b5962b415f3c81d9903bd54a0d4142a4c941d027045:0
- 9894d289641323b9b1102b5962b415f3c81d9903bd54a0d4142a4c941d027045:1
value 31440000
address 1E2XDDbveHihrqFUVxAiS4aCnfw8VASyAi
value 906510
address 1HvJCiqipd7iChva39epq91YC7qHY5P2me